WebViral infections: Infections such as the common cold and influenza are a common cause of a non-stop cough. The cough may be accompanied by other cold symptoms such as a runny nose, or symptoms of the flu, such as body aches. Bronchitis: Both acute bronchitis and chronic bronchitis can cause someone to cough constantly.

The most effective treatments for asthma-related cough are corticosteroids and bronchodilators, which reduce inflammation and open up your airways. Antibiotics. If a bacterial, fungal or mycobacterial infection is causing your chronic cough, your doctor may prescribe medications to address the infection. Acid blockers.

Other abnormalities associated with … WebSep 13, 2024 · The most common cause of dry cough during winter months is simply irritation of the lining of the passages of the throat and lungs. As you comment, the cold air tends to dry out the passages and can lead to the cough. The treatment of this problem simply involves protecting yourself from the cold. Humidified air may also help.

It involves a frequent cough that persists for more than two years and, for at least three continuous months, produces phlegm.
